Samsung to release Windows 8 PCs in 2012

November 9, 2011 By kunal Leave a Comment


 

At the Slate PC Series 7 event in South Korea today, Samsung spilled some details on the upcoming Windows 8 tablets. According to Uhm Kyu Ho, head of sales and marketing of PC business, Samsung will launch a modified version of Series 7 device to run Windows 8 OS. The said device is expected to be available in the second half of next year.

Samsung says Series 7 tablets are targeted towards business customers and it shouldn’t be a surprise if Samsung goes for the same set of crowd with the new OS.
